Why is window cleaning training Important?
Many people underestimate the level of skill and knowledge required to clean windows effectively. While anyone can grab a squeegee and a bucket of soapy water, achieving professional results consistently requires proper training. Window cleaning training provides valuable insight into the best practices, techniques, and equipment needed to achieve streak-free and spotless windows.
Professional window cleaning training covers a wide range of topics, including safety protocols, ladder usage, reach and wash systems, pure water technology, and customer service skills. By mastering these essential skills, window cleaners can provide high-quality services that meet the expectations of both residential and commercial clients.
Types of window cleaning training
There are various avenues through which individuals can receive window cleaning training. Many professional cleaning companies offer in-house training programs for their employees to ensure that they meet industry standards and deliver exceptional results. Additionally, there are specialized training courses and workshops available for those looking to start a career in window cleaning or enhance their existing skills.
One of the most popular methods of window cleaning training is hands-on practical experience. This type of training allows participants to work alongside experienced professionals and learn the ins and outs of window cleaning firsthand. By practicing different techniques and using various tools and equipment, trainees can develop the skills and confidence needed to tackle any window cleaning job with ease.
Another effective form of window cleaning training is online courses and tutorials. These resources provide trainees with the flexibility to learn at their own pace and convenience. From video demonstrations to step-by-step guides, online training materials cover everything from basic window cleaning techniques to advanced methods for challenging situations.
Tips for Successful window cleaning training
To make the most out of window cleaning training, participants should keep the following tips in mind:
1. Safety First: Safety is paramount in the window cleaning industry. Trainees should always prioritize safety protocols, including proper ladder usage, fall protection, and handling of hazardous chemicals.
2. Practice Makes Perfect: Like any skill, window cleaning requires practice to master. Trainees should take every opportunity to practice different techniques and refine their skills under the guidance of experienced professionals.
3. Invest in Quality Equipment: The right tools can make a world of difference in achieving sparkling clean windows. Trainees should invest in high-quality squeegees, microfiber cloths, and cleaning solutions to ensure professional results.
4. Focus on Customer Service: Window cleaning is not just about cleaning windows—it’s also about providing excellent customer service. Trainees should prioritize communication, professionalism, and attention to detail to exceed client expectations.
